Frinton: Councillors reject seafront flat plans

PLANS to demolish a seafront building to build five new flats have been rejected by town councillors.

Developers want to tear down the building on the corner of the Esplanade in Frinton to make way for the new homes.

But Frinton and Walton Town Council recommended refusal of the project.

Vanda Watling said: “Do we really want our seafront to be made up of nothing but apartment buildings? That’s the way we are going.

“There is no good reason for knocking the current building down. They just want to make it easier to get more people living there.”

Tendring Council will have the final say on the proposal.
